- Summary:
- Provides overview of Department of Education's impact aid program, which compensates public school districts for property tax losses due to Federal ownership of local property or the education of children living on Federal or Indian lands. Covers types and use of impact aid payments, recent appropriations, basic support grant formulas, and FY2006 budget request.
